1. High-performing students

  2. High Quality  Staff  Professional Development

  3. Programme Support 

Primary Yrs Program

  1. Inquiry-based and concept-driven

  2. Transdisciplinary learning and teaching 

  3. Two or More Languages

  4. Holistic socio-emotional, physical and cognitive development

  5. Outperformed non-IB students in math, science, reading and writing studies

  6.  Positive school climate

  7. High-performing students

  8. High Quality  Staff  Professional Devpt

  9. Programme Support 

Middle Yrs Program

  1. Teaching and learning in context

  2. Conceptual understanding

  3. Approaches to learning 

  4. Service as action, through community service 

  5. Inclusion and learning diversity 

  6. STEM education

  7. High-performing students

  8. High Quality  StaffProfessional Devpt

  9. Programme Support 

IB Learner Profile

  1. Inquirers

  2. Knowledgeable

  3. Thinkers

  4. Communicators

  5. Principled

  6. Open-minded

  7. Caring

  8. Risk-takers

  9. Balanced

  10. Reflective